Surge band broke (again)!

Replies are disabled for this topic. Start a new one or visit our Help Center.

My wife's Surge band has broken for the second time. The first time it started tearing away from the screws and Fitbit was kind enough to replace with a new one. Fast forward several months and the replacement has now developed the same issue.

 

Placed a call to FB customer service and since the original warranty had run out, my wife is now out a FB as well as the money she spent on the original one. This FB was not abused or beat on, I just think it's a design flaw. Two consecutive FB's with the same issue is more than coincidence.

 

I felt they should have offered her a replacement product such as the FB Blaze since those bands can be replaced. Instead they offered a 25% discount off the Blaze. In turn, they will lose her business as well as mine.

@Hanshans68 If you do a YouTube search for "Surge band replacement" you can decide if it's something you or a friend can do. If it's yes, go to Amazon and search "Surge replacement bands." They cost about $20 USD. Best of luck.
